Duduk
The duduk (
pronounced ) is a traditional woodwind instrument of
Armenian origins. This English word is often used generically for a family of ethnic instruments including the դուդուկ or doudouk (previously ծիրանափող or dziranapogh, literally "apricot horn") in
Armenia, the duduk or düdük in
Turkey, the duduki in
Georgia, the balaban in
Iran, the duduka or dudka in
Russia and
Ukraine, duduk in
Serbia, and the daduk in
Bulgaria. The English word has been asserted as derived from the
Russian word "dudka", or from the
Turkish word "düdük".
